Acontece quando eu clico no commandlink a partir da pagina 2, a pagina não abre os detalhes (descrito na action do componente) e retorna para a página 1.
Mas quando estou na página 1 clicando no mesmo componente o funcionamento é perfeito.
Tentei verificar diversos pontos, escopo do bean, atributos do componente, rerender, etc etc etc.
Alguem conhece esse problema?
Segue o fonte:
<rich:dataTable value="#{listaProjetoBean.projetos}" var="projeto"
rows="20" id="tabelaPaginacao" styleClass="tabelas"
rowKeyVar="rowIndex" rowClasses="even-row"
noDataLabel="Não existem Projetos cadastrados." width="100%"
border="0" cellspacing="0" cellpadding="0">
<h:column>
<f:facet name="header">#{msgs['projeto.propostaTecnica']}</f:facet>
<h:commandLink action="#{listaProjetoBean.maisInformacoes}"
value="#{msgs['global.detalhes']}">
<f:setPropertyActionListener value="#{projeto}"
target="#{listaProjetoBean.projeto}" />
</h:commandLink>
</h:column>
<f:facet name="footer">
<rich:datascroller for="tabelaPaginacao" stepControls="hide" maxPages="10" />
</f:facet>